Subject: Cut-over complete — dependency pinning on LintBarge

The cut-over to strict dependency pinning finished tonight without incident. All builds now resolve from the frozen manifest; floating ranges are rejected at CI. If a hotfix requires an unpinned package, use the override flow and note it in the incident log. The enforcing service currently runs with the following configuration values.

service settings:
[istax]
port = 9090
team = sormir
host = istax.ferradyn.corp
region = central-2
access_code = ac_447e33
timeout_ms = 250

## Firmware Channel: Onboarding

Ringlet devices pull updates from the `stable-ota` channel. Review rules: no channel promotion without a passing soak run on the Penderfield bench rack; diff payloads must stay under 4 MB; rollback manifests are mandatory. CI signs every image at promotion time, and reviewers should confirm the signature in the build log matches the channel's registered identity. The channel's current signing key is listed below.

release key, taduf-yajef: bky13_uGiieNoy5KKUY

If your Glimmerprof plugin loses access to the shared GPU memory profiling workspace on Vexhaven, account recovery is self-service. Stop any active capture sessions first, since orphaned allocators will block the reset. Then run the recovery flow from the plugin console and confirm your author handle when prompted. The flow will ask for the recovery passphrase issued at registration, shown immediately below for reference.

strongbox words: druath-quenael